SAN ANGELO, TX — A crash on the Houston Harte Expressway on Wednesday morning is slowing traffic in both directions.
The crash occurred about 9:30 a.m. in the 3600 block of West Houston Harte under the Glenna Street overpass.
There appeared to be only one vehicle involved. A red pickup truck left the roadway and slammed into the cables in the median, causing significant damage to the front of the truck.
The crash also knocked down a light pole into the median, and traffic was reduced to one lane in each direction.
It is unknown what caused the crash. One person was reportedly taken to the hospital with unknown injuries.
